Effect Of Transcranial Direct Current Stimulation On Limb Motor Dysfunction And Recovery Of Brain Function In Stroke Patients

Objectives:1)To investigate the effect of transcranial direct current stimulation on recovery of limb motor dysfunction in stroke patients.2)To investigate its effect on the recovery of brain function after stroke by blood oxygenation level-dependent functional magnetic resonance imaging.Methods:A total of 19 patients with limb motor dysfunction after stroke were randomly divided into tDCS group(9 cases)and control group(10 cases).All the patients received routine rehabilitation training,and group tDCS patients were also given anodic tDCS to stimulate the motor cortex area of the affected side.Before and after treatment,Fugl-Meyer motor function scores and Barthel index were used to evaluate the motor dysfunction of the patients,and the changes of brain function of the patients were observed by Resting-state functional magnetic resonance imaging.Results:1.The effect of tDCS on the limb motor function in patientsBefore treatment,there was no significant difference in gender,age,duration of disease,type of stroke,Fugl-Meyer motor function scores and Barthel index between the two groups(P>0.05).After treatment,the Fugl-Meyer motor function scores and Barthel index of the two groups were improved compared to those before treatment,and the difference was statistically significant.Among them,the improvement of Fugl-Meyer motor function scores and Barthel index in the tDCS treatment group was more significant than that in the control group(P<0.05).2.The effect of tDCS on recovery of brain function in patientsThe fALFF values of Rs-fMRI in tDCS group and control group were improved before and after treatment,but there was no significant difference between the two groups(P>0.05).Conclusions:The anode tDCS stimulates motor cortex in the affected side of the brain can promoting the improvement of limb motor function after stroke,and its mechanism of brain function recovery still needs further study.
